[Meetup Online] Greener Observability: A Journey Toward Sustainable Monitoring Through Open Source Innovation w/ Diana Todea
In our pursuit to enhance observability stacks, environmental sustainability is often overlooked. However, software sustainability aligns closely with efficiency: minimizing unnecessary data, optimizing resource use, and making informed architectural decisions.
This session welcomes Diana Todea to the CNCG Panama to explore the practicalities of Green Observability. Our focus will be on practical implementations over theoretical discussions, demonstrating how open-source initiatives empower engineers to assess carbon footprints and develop more efficient, resilient systems.
Key topics include:
-
Efficiency and Data Minimization: Understanding how cutting down on redundant data storage can boost system efficiency and reduce energy use.
-
Principles of Green Software: Applying the Green Software Foundation framework to today's monitoring tools.
-
Tools & Innovation: Discovering open-source solutions facilitating carbon-conscious observability now.
Join us for a technical exploration of how sustainability merges with operational excellence within the Cloud Native realm.
